MENDEZ, Williams et al. Hydroclimatological and Morphometric Characterization of the San Julián River Basin (Vargas, Venezuela): Contributions to the Evaluation of Hydrogeomorphological Threats. Cuad. Geogr. Rev. Colomb. Geogr. [online]. 2015, vol.24, n.2, pp.133-156. ISSN 0121-215X. https://doi.org/10.15446/rcdg.v24n2.50213.
To contribute to the evaluation of hydrogeomorphological threats, a hydroclimatological and morphometric characterization of the basin of the San Julián River was performed using recorded landslide and overflow events that occurred in this system after activation by extraordinary rainfalls. The study methodology included geomorphological photointerpretation, the measurement and calculation of morphometric parameters, the estimation of the time of concentration, the characterization of the pluviometric regime, and the analysis of extreme precipitation events. The analyzed basin is a system in which hydrological responses are determined by morphometric characteristics; this trait is evidenced by the short time of concentration that results from this system's location in a mountainous environment and by the magnitude of extreme precipitation events.
Keywords : hydrogeomorphological threat; drainage basin; Vargas state; hydroclimatology; morphometric parameters.
